Learning Objectives

5 objectives
  • Understand the historical development, core principles, and major theories of counseling and therapy.
  • Explore and differentiate various counseling approaches and their applications.
  • Recognize ethical, legal, and cultural considerations essential to professional counseling practice.
  • Develop skills in mental health assessment, diagnosis, and effective counseling techniques.
  • Gain knowledge of group, family therapy dynamics, trauma-informed care, crisis intervention, and counselor self-care.

Prerequisites

  • Basic understanding of psychology or human behavior
  • Foundational communication skills
  • Introduction to mental health concepts

Recommended Resources

  • Corey, G. (2017). Theory and Practice of Counseling and Psychotherapy. Cengage Learning.
  • American Counseling Association (ACA) Code of Ethics.
  • Beck, J. S. (2011). Cognitive Behavior Therapy: Basics and Beyond. Guilford Press.
  • Sue, D. W., & Sue, D. (2016). Counseling the Culturally Diverse: Theory and Practice. Wiley.
  • DSM-5 Diagnostic Criteria, American Psychiatric Association.
  • Harris, M., & Fallot, R. (2001). Using Trauma Theory to Design Service Systems. Jossey-Bass.
